EU thanked BiH’s Team in Slovenia: They are working hard on the first Mission

After the devastating floods that recently hit Slovenia, civil protection teams from the Civil Protection Mechanism of the European Union arrived in that country, and for the first time, they included teams from Bosnia and Herzegovina.

EU Civil Protection and Humanitarian Aid published a post on its Twitter profile in which it thanked the teams from Bosnia and Herzegovina who are working hard on their first mission with the Civil Protection Mechanism of the European Union.

“A total of six excavators are actively engaged in three different locations in Slovenia that were affected by the recent floods,” they stated in the announcement.

Earlier, on the basis of the Decision of the Council of Ministers of Bosnia and Herzegovina, it was determined that assistance for protection and rescue will be provided in heavy machinery, i.e. excavators with crews from the protection and rescue structures of the Federation of Bosnia and Herzegovina for a duration of 10 days, and according to the Order of the Federal Headquarters of Civil Protection is the engagement of protection and rescue services from Sarajevo Canton.
